Letters on Keyboard not working - Nitro 5 AN515-55

Member Posts: 1 New User
edited March 2022 in Nitro Gaming

Not sure if they was asked, I couldn't find the solution for my laptop model.

I recently received a Nitro 5 AN515-55 as a gift a while ago and just now I turn it on and the letters on the keyboard won't work. I tried using the on-screen keyboard to type in my password and that doesn't work either.

I tried resetting it as well as draining the battery and unplugging it.

I can't seem to find the reset hole and the manual does not make any reference to one. So I am assuming this model does not have one.

Can someone help me, please?

    First, this laptop is under warranty so contact Acer in your area and get their advise as to NOT void your warranty if you open this laptops back cover. As there is no rest pin hole in this laptop, try to press the power button for 10 sec for a rest, if that doesn't work then you need to undo the bottom case screws and pry the bottom cover off, unplug the battery for 5 minutes and then replug battery back, make sure that everything is secure like the RAM, SSD and they are clean and plugged in properly then redo everything and reboot laptop. This should reinstate and reset bios of your laptop and should make your laptops keyboard work.

    Regarding keyboard issue.. 


    Try windows x 

    go to device manager 

    expand keyboard 

    right click on keyboard driver - uninstall 

    Restart the computer 


    It should work fine.. 


    Sometimes a simple system restore will fix the issue.. 


    Try windows x

    click on power shell admin or command prompt admin 

    type rstrui

    chose an earlier date on which your computer was working fine  

    click on next, finish, yes

    It will restore your computer to an earlier date 

    if you get an message - system restore not completed - click on close 

    It will show you all the icons..

    Try and check whether it is working now ..


    It should work fine.
